sp_syscollector_delete_collector_type (Transact-SQL)

Применимо к:SQL Server

Удаляет определение типа сборщика.

Соглашения о синтаксисе Transact-SQL

Синтаксис

sp_syscollector_delete_collector_type
    [ [ @collector_type_uid = ] 'collector_type_uid' ]
    [ , [ @name = ] N'name' ]
[ ; ]

Аргументы

[ @collector_type_uid = ] 'collector_type_uid'

Идентификатор GUID типа сборщика. @collector_type_uid является уникальным идентифицатором по умолчанию NULLи должен иметь значение, если @nameNULL.

[ @name = ] N'name'

Имя типа сборщика. @name является sysname и должен иметь значение, если @collector_type_uid.NULL

Значения кода возврата

0 (успешно) или 1 (сбой).

Замечания

Либо @collector_type_uid, либо @name должны иметь значение; оба значения не могут бытьNULL.

Эта процедура вызывает ошибку, если элементы коллекции данного типа коллекции существуют.

Разрешения

Для выполнения этой процедуры требуется членство в предопределенных ролевые роли базы данных dc_admin (с разрешением EXECUTE).

Примеры

В этом примере удаляется тип сборщика «Универсальный запрос T-SQL».

USE msdb;
GO
EXEC sp_syscollector_delete_collector_type
    @collector_type_uid = '302E93D1-3424-4be7-AA8E-84813ECF2419';